Reading Comprehension Passages on Physical and Chemical Properties for Physical Science Physical & Chemical Properties Reading Passage1: Measuring Matter: Mass, Volume, and Density Reading Passage2: Physical and Chemical Properties of Matter Reading Passage 3: Physical and Chemical Changes in Matter Reading Passage4: Atoms, Elements, and Compounds Reading Passage5: Chemicals: Helpful and Harmful PRESENTABLE PDF VERSION Run it like a slide show straight from a PDF, with no PowerPoint or extra software needed, just open, project, and teach. Other versions are available in the links list below or in the full catalog. Snapshot Genre: Nonfiction Subject: Physical Science Primary Topic: properties, changes, and structure of matter Estimated Guided Reading Level (A–Z): W What This Teaches Best Shows how to measure matter using mass, volume, and density, including formulas, cubic centimeters, milliliters, and a graduated cylinder. Teaches students to distinguish physical properties from chemical properties using examples such as buoyancy, conductivity, solubility, and flammability. Explains physical and chemical changes in matter, including melting, boiling, evaporation, condensation, mixtures, solutions, suspensions, and combustion. Builds foundational chemistry knowledge about atoms, elements, compounds, subatomic particles, and how the periodic table is organized. Connects chemistry to everyday safety by explaining acids, bases, neutral substances, pH testing, and safe handling of chemicals. Learning Goals Students will describe matter as anything that has weight and takes up space. Students will measure or calculate mass, volume, and density using the units and formulas given in the text. Students will identify and compare physical properties and chemical properties of matter using examples from the text. Students will explain the difference between physical changes and chemical changes using evidence from the lesson examples. Students will identify the parts of an atom and explain how elements and compounds are related. Students will classify substances as acidic, basic, or neutral and describe why some chemicals must be handled carefully. Genetically Modified Organisms Reading Comprehension This science reading comprehension resource helps high school biology students build literacy skills while learning about genetically modified organisms. Students read a 2-3 page article covering the key topics of GMOs: - What are GMOs and the history - How scientists genetically modify organisms - Benefits of GMOs for food supply - Concerns about safety and environmental impacts After reading, students demonstrate understanding by answering 10 reading comprehension questions. Question types include knowledge, thinking, connecting ideas, application, and open-ended questions. An answer key is included for teacher reference.
